Just got back from the RE consult. It was what I thought it would be... kind of.
He basically laid out the options of injectables/IUI, or IVF. He gave us a sheet comparing the two, and comparing their costs, success rates, etc. He was very informative and helpful, and told us there was no reason not to go the injectable route first b/c we don't have any issues that would lead us straight to IVF. But he told us to go home and think about it, and decide what we wanted to do. Of course there is always the possibility that we will be successful this cycle and won't even need to think about it... but I still want to have a plan in place.
So I ask, because I know that DH is concerned, why the IUI's haven't worked to this point, and I get the answer I expect... that the Dr. doesn't know. I had told DH that would be the answer he would probably give, but DH is mad b/c he thinks there should be a reason for it. I don't ovulate on my own, but the meds make me ovulate, and the IUI puts the sperm right by the egg, so why isn't it working? I am ok with the fact that we don't know, but he isn't. Now DH is talking about going and getting 2nd opinions from multiple other Drs to see what they think, and to compare the costs of IVF, in case we go that route. So I told him that all that would cost us a bunch of extra $$$ and probably wouldn't give us any additional answers. Now he just seems all p!$$ed off. Maybe if he had been willing to listen to me when I wanted to talk to him about all this, he wouldn't be so right now!!!
The part that surprised me was the success rates of each of the treatments: injectables/IUI 18% per cycle, IVF 45% per cycle. I said isn't 18% around the same as what our chances are with the oral meds, and RE said no, those odds are around 8%. 8%!!! He did NOT tell me that at the beginning, and why is that so low!!! I guess I thought our odds of success would be higher with IUI, so now I don't know what to do.
Do I go with the $2000 plan at 18% success rates, or the $11,000 plan with a 45% success rate? I am one that got PG after many IUI's, it was on our 6th IUI when we got the triplets. We were on Clomid for the last 3 tries but only did an ultrasound and trigger for timing on the last time that worked. My first 5 IUI's were just going off my + OPKs and we were missing the egg. Now that we are trying again we jumped right back in with Clomid+ultrasound+trigger+IUI our first IUI didn't work, the 2nd attempt I didn't respond enough to the Clomid so we skipped the IUI. Now this cycle we jumped to injectables. I would give the injectables a shot, on your failed IUI's were you being monitored or just using OPKs? That makes a huge difference.
